Gift two is mental well-being. I’m talking about the simple things we can do to keep our minds engaged and sharp. When I thought about retirement, I was determined to keep my mind busy, which had never been a problem when I was working. Then again, it was part of doing my job. While I looked forward to some down time, I didn’t want to develop into a non-thinking lazy bum. I started by learning new things. My first new thing was learning to paint. I began with watercolor. Believe me I had no idea before I started my lessons just how much brain power would be required. The more I learn the more I think, plan, and consider. All of this is part of creating a finished project.

 

Even with a new interest I understood there was more I could do. I began working crossword puzzles which are known to be good for your brain activity. Next, I learned Sudoku. Number related puzzles had never really appealed to me.  I’m pretty much a beginner, but I have to say I do enjoy them. Next, I learned how to play dominoes. I won’t even try to explain what I thought the game involved, but it had nothing to do with the real game. My grandchildren love it when we play games, so I’ve taught them to play dominoes too.

 

Last but far from least I’ve changed my TV viewing habits.  I love watching shows where I can learn something. There are many arts, craft, history, nature, DIY, and literary based shows on the TV.  When I find a new show, I talk about it with friends. We end up learning from each other. If you think you know it all, you’re wrong. There is so much to learn.

 

We humans are blessed to be able to think and function as we do. God has great plans for what we can accomplish. He sees such potential in each of us.  I think continuing to learn is the gift that keeps on giving.
